Sea Salt and Vinegar Veggie Straws

Sea Salt and Vinegar Veggie Straws offer a crunchy, flavorful snack option suitable for any time of day. Crafted from fresh vegetables, vinegar, and sea salt, these straws present a healthier alternative to traditional chips. The process involves thinly slicing vegetables, marinating them in vinegar, and baking them until they achieve a crisp texture. Ideal as a midday snack or a party appetizer, these veggie straws provide a delightful tangy and salty taste.

Ingredients

  • 2 medium zucchinis, thinly sliced
  • 1 medium sweet potato, thinly sliced
  • 2 tbsp olive oil
  • 1/4 cup apple cider vinegar
  • 1 tsp sea salt

Instructions

  1. Preheat the oven to 375°F (190°C).
  2. In a large bowl, toss the thinly sliced zucchinis and sweet potatoes with the olive oil until they are evenly coated.
  3. Add the apple cider vinegar and sea salt to the bowl, mixing well to ensure the slices are fully marinated.
  4. Arrange the vegetable slices in a single layer on a baking sheet lined with parchment paper to prevent sticking.
  5. Bake in the preheated oven for 20-25 minutes, checking occasionally, until the veggie straws are crispy and golden brown.
  6. Once baked, remove the veggie straws from the oven and allow them to cool on the baking sheet for a few minutes before serving.
